What is HV Insulation Tape?
HV insulation tape is specifically designed to insulate electrical components operating at high voltages, typically above 1,000 volts. This type of tape is made from materials that provide excellent dielectric properties, thermal stability, and resistance to environmental factors. Common materials used in HV insulation tapes include PVC (polyvinyl chloride), rubber, and various polymers, which help in maintaining the integrity of electrical systems under challenging conditions.
Key Characteristics
1. Dielectric Strength One of the most critical attributes of HV insulation tape is its dielectric strength, which allows it to withstand high voltages without conducting electricity. Higher dielectric strength means better insulation and safety for the electrical components.
2. Thermal Resistance HV insulation tape can endure high temperatures without degrading. This quality is vital for applications exposed to heat from electrical currents and environmental conditions.
3. Chemical Stability Many HV insulation tapes are resistant to acids, alkalis, and other chemicals. This robustness ensures that the tape maintains its protective qualities even when exposed to harsh environments.
4. Adhesion Properties The adhesive used in HV insulation tape is designed to form a strong bond on various surfaces. This ensures that the tape remains securely in place, providing consistent protection.
Applications of HV Insulation Tape
1. Electrical Maintenance HV insulation tape is extensively used in the maintenance of electrical wires and cables. Technicians use it for splicing and insulating wire connections, ensuring that high voltage is contained and preventing accidental electrocution.
2. Transformer and Motor Insulation In electrical transformers and motors, HV insulation tape is used to insulate winding conductors. This application is vital as it helps prevent short circuits and enhances the longevity of electrical components.
3. Cable Bundling and Protection HV insulation tape is also utilized for bundling cables, providing mechanical protection and minimizing the risk of damage from abrasion or environmental factors.
4. Repair and Protection In emergency situations where high voltage cables are damaged, HV insulation tape can offer a temporary solution to insulate and protect electrical systems until a permanent repair can be made.
